Which terminology correctly identifies the NMDS classification system?.
Explanation & Rationale
Choice A rationale: The Nursing Minimum Data Set (NMDS) is a classification system that allows for the standardized collection of essential nursing data. This aligns with the terminology in the question. Choice B rationale: The term New Medicine Detail Service does not align with the NMDS acronym and does not appear to be a recognized classification system in healthcare. Choice C rationale: The term National Medicine Details Set does not align with the NMDS acronym and does not appear to be a recognized classification system in healthcare. Choice D rationale: The term Nursing & Medicine Data Service does not align with the NMDS acronym and does not appear to be a recognized classification system in healthcare.
